  • Way Outside the Lines presents Destination Joy! An immersive art collaboration between San Diego neighborhoods utilizing art and the MTS Trolley System to foster solidarity and raise awareness. The Urban Collaborative Project and lead artist, Khalil Bleux, are partnering with some exceptional artists and cultural practitioners from San Ysidro, Chula Vista, National City, and Southeast San Diego for a 2-day event on August 3rd and 4th from 8 a.m. - 6 p.m. on the MTS Trolley cars and select Trolley stations: San Ysidro- Iris Avenue Transit Station, Chula Vista- E Street Transit Center, National City- 24th Street Transit Center, Downtown- Park and Market, Southeast San Diego- Euclid Avenue Transit Station and Jacobs Center. The organizers of this immersive event recognize the transformative power of art, cultural practice, and solidarity in working toward equity and justice. The 2-day art program aims to inspire community engagement and raise awareness regarding the impact of systemic racism and oppressive practices such as redlining. There are two ways to enjoy this special event. Reserve a ticket for the FREE full-ride, guided immersive experience or go to any of the four FREE Trolley Station Activation sites. Community members can stop at each Trolley Station Activation to explore thought-provoking art and cultural performances. The tour will end at Destination JOY! an amazing day-long event at the Joe & Vi Jacobs Center in Southeast San Diego. This campaign is supported through Far South/Border North, a California Creative Corps program implemented by the City of San Diego in partnership with Catalyst of San Diego & Imperial Counties, the San Diego Regional Arts and Culture Coalition, and the San Diego Foundation. It is funded, in part, by the California Arts Council, a state agency. Community partners include Agency 515, Southeast Art Team, Grioneers Inc., Ajency Arts, Mundo Gardens, Vision Culture Foundation, The Homegrown Project, Chula Vista Yoga Center, SBCS (formerly known as South Bay Community Services), Blk Box Gallery, MTS, UC San Diego Park & Market, Joe & Vi Jacobs Center, and RISE San Diego. The Urban Collaborative Project (UCP) envisions a vibrant, connected, and healthy Southeast San Diego community leading in equity and resident-driven impact for sustainable and transformative change. We aim to build a self-healing community by addressing intersections of health and the built environment in partnership with residents and community-based organizations who share the same vision for their respective communities. Our focus areas include building a social infrastructure of neighborhood collaborations, transportation and infrastructure equity, health and environmental justice, art/community beautification, and housing resources, and community development.   • This free, family-friendly event spanning three blocks on the main business corridor will feature a variety of attractions including delicious food, a bustling market, engaging kids workshops and activities, a special screening of COCO, and captivating live performances by Tropa Mágica, Maíz, Cumbia Machine, Mariachi, baile folklorico, danzantes, and much more! From South to North, East to West, and everything in-between, magical enclaves form the landscape known as Mexico where legends and stories are carried on from generation to generation as woven threads that form the fabric of Mexicos National identity. Known as "Pueblos Magicos" these enclaves are sacred spaces where time stops and the past remains in the present. Barrio Logan, an enclave with its own legends and stories that have been passed down for generations, is yet another thread from the same fabric that stretches across and defies made-up border lines and artificial walls.
